Transaction 33b77d93af3b011aa5ed76e6f3ba2f1d41900d0d7598f6af7d7c4dea81197392
1 Input
2 Outputs
- 33b77d93af3b011aa5ed76e6f3ba2f1d41900d0d7598f6af7d7c4dea81197392:0
- 33b77d93af3b011aa5ed76e6f3ba2f1d41900d0d7598f6af7d7c4dea81197392:1
value 5312933
address 3CeWQCR5AQAFSWXb2mfaZzauMBPc4Yntgi
value 3349921
address 18jFwZQABCXdv73nCa16YnQPSUvSYgDguY